50 pcs /Wholesale lot Cartoon minnie stitch Necklace Strap Lanyards Cell Phone PDA Key ID Strap Charms LX-17

sku: 32845985439
ACCORDING TO OUR RECORDS THIS PRODUCT IS NOT AVAILABLE NOW
$35.00
Shipping from: China
Technical Details
Price history chart